Note which details you have, and which you allowed need to find or developing.End the fundraiser and transfer funds to the deceased organizer or beneficiary's account. By ending the fundraiser, no one will be able to continue donating, and the account will remain in the original organizer's name. If bank transfers were set up and verified, any remaining funds will be transferred to the bank account on file.A funeral fundraising letter asks for donations from recipients to help cover the cost of a funeral. Unlike typical fundraising letters, funeral fundraising letters have a somber or urgent tone. A close family member or a legally-authorized executor can send a funeral fundraising letter. Whether using a crowdfunding platform or …And you can help visitors to your memorial fundraiser better understand the purpose of the fundraiser by being specific and detailed about where each dollar will go. For example, if your goal fundraising amount is $12,000 to cover end-of-life costs, you can break it down like this: Funeral home services fee - $2,195 Share specific financial needs. We understand that funerals are expensive. You can encourage more donations by letting your supporters know exactly what your financial needs are. In your fundraiser description, let potential donors know about specific expenses, such as flowers and funeral home expenses, and the amount that each item costs, so ... Start a GoFundMe. View Medical fundraisers on GoFundMe, the world's #1 most trusted fundraising platform. hook n reel bluffton sc Every GoFundMe campaign has a description of what the cause is about. Reading the description carefully can help you spot fraudulent campaigns. For example, the description should provide clear details about why the person needs financial assistance. On the other hand, if the description is vague or overly wordy, you should be cautious.But that $25 is not a donation you can write off.
